4se Material is a podcast series in which we explore some of the many stories at the intersection of four key pillars: sport, entertainment, lifestyle and culture. Through a series of audio-documentaries, we discuss formative moments in the development of these independent industries – specifically where they cross over for business (or societal) impact.
However, in this first episode, we take a step back to explain what 4se is and why it matters. We’ll explain everything from our name (it’s pronounced ‘force’) to our purpose, and then identify and discuss some key areas (think storytelling, technology and fan engagement) where sport, entertainment, lifestyle & culture are colliding. We finish by offering a sneak peek at our upcoming trends report, with talk of the festivalisation of events, the challenges around ‘purpose’ and the changing face of mainstream media.
This podcast is brought to you by 4se, a collaboration between Leaders in Sport and our sister companies SportTechie and Sports Business Journal, in association with our partners, Constellation Brands and GMR. 4SE is a collection of social and content experiences for leaders seeking to explore the growing intersection between those four key pillars, and create opportunities to align and collaborate.
Our pilot event experience took place with a select group of executives from sport and entertainment back in May 2022. It’s set to become an annual fixture every year, with our big launch to take place on the 23rd/24th May 2023 in New York City. For more information, please visit the official 4se website,
